Have you ever wondered what a nice 5 star Punta Cana vacation actually costs during peak travel season? Not the “starting at” price you see on a resort website, the real total.
Here’s an actual example from a recent Melia Travel Co. booking, flying out of Nebraska in early March, which happens to be one of the busiest and most expensive times to travel.
Total trip cost: $6,966.16
Here’s what that included:
- 5 nights in Punta Cana
- Preferred Club Junior Suite Pool View King
- Flights from Nebraska
- Private transfers
- Preferred Club perks: private check in, lounge access, upgraded amenities, a private pool and bar area, and additional dining options
Why your number might look different
Pricing on a trip like this can move a lot depending on:
- Main cabin vs first class flights
- Garden view vs ocean view
- Standard room vs swim out suite
- Your travel dates
This particular trip was booked during high season, so the price ran higher than you would typically see in the slower months.
The easiest way to save without giving anything up
If you have flexibility on timing, late spring through fall usually stretches your budget further. May, June, September, and October tend to be the sweet spot. Sometimes that means a lower total price, sometimes it means the same price for a nicer room. Sometimes it’s both.
